Norborne Parish was created from Frederick Parish in 1769 but did not receive its first minister until 1771. When Jefferson County was formed from Berkeley County in 1801, part of the parish became St. Andrew's Parish in this new county.
The parish contained Trinity Church in Martinsburg, Mount Zion Church in Hedgesville, and Calvary Church near Back Creek and Hedgesville. Later, it included Christ Church in Bunker Hill, West Virginia. Calvary Church was disbanded and the church sold by 1902.
